    Summary
    Predicted to enable RNA binding activity. Predicted to be involved in cytosolic transport; mRNA splice site selection; and negative regulation of mRNA splicing, via spliceosome. Located in axon terminus; dendrite; and neuronal cell body. Orthologous to human SRSF10 (serine and arginine rich splicing factor 10). [provided by Alliance of Genome Resources, Apr 2022]
